Summary: The concern about the environmental issues has stood out over time and has been featured worldwide. In this context, the impacts on the climate system became inevitable because the degradation of natural resources and successive human interferences on the environment conditioned favorable mechanisms city is the locus of human activities. Among several catastrophic phenomena that often occur, floods stand out because they cause serious damage to individuals, mainly the ones who live in areas susceptible to such occurrences. This research focuses on the analysis of the influence of natural elements, meteorological aspects (rainfall) and anthropogenic variables as potential occurrence of floods in Cáceres-MT from 1971 to 2010, as well as classify the areas with low, medium and high susceptibility; consider the perception of residents who live in the area and in the official records the chronology of those episodes, its impacts and mitigation measures for this problem. Thus, it was adopted as methods of approach/interpretation, a Rhythmic Analysis through the channel of perception Hydrodynamic Impact and Phenomenology which allows to describe the phenomena of experience and to highlight the relationship between man and environment. To systematize the pluviometric rhythm of the region and the major episodes of floods occurred in Cáceres-MT, it was necessary to understand the climate dynamics of the state of Mato Grosso, characterized by the performance of the Continental Equatorial air masses, Continental Tropical and Antarctic Polar. Based on this understanding, the pluviometric data were organized in tables and graphs provided by the weather station of Cáceres-MT, which allowed to characterize the rate of rain in the region in annual, decennial, monthly scale and detail the highest 24 hour rainfall. From these analyzes, it was determined that the region of Cáceres-MT faces strong rainfall variability, where rainy periods contrast with periods of severe drought. The highest rainfall in 24 hours allowed to be determined the major rain events occurred in Cáceres-MT during 39 years of analysis; such rains were confronted with newspaper images, found in the Local Public Records, which helped to define the major episodes of floods occurred from 1971 to 2010. It was used the snowballing technique to collect the data to show the perception of the people who live in the areas considered susceptible to floods in Cáceres-MT. This technique allowed the initial subjects to indicate other participants, and these indicated some others and so on, until the proposed goals were reached. It allowed the use of chains of references, a kind of network among the respondents. At this stage of the research 154 participants were interviewed, of whom 43.5% are male and 56.5 female; with this universe it was discussed issues relating to floods in Cáceres-MT. According to the data, it was noticed that the experiences gained in the region where the subjects live, provide the researcher with great esteem because this way of knowing is part of the supplement of the instrumental data through the subjectivity and allow the systematization of knowledge. It was listed some possible measures for flooding problems in Cáceres-MT, such as the adoption of public policies that guarantee the right of every citizen living in the city, defining the adequate areas of the human buildings and projects that address the physical and hydraulic aspects of the area of study, because it is periodically flooded like the Pantanal Matogrossense. The process of public awareness and education is also necessary since giving the people directions is one of the most effective solutions, because such measures diminish the vulnerability of groups and societies of natural disasters. According to this guideline, it is necessary to develop a Transforming Environmental Education addressing issues related to the environmental development and society, enabling educational activities linked to a set of knowledge, attitudes and environmental sensitivity. Therefore, it is believed that when the human being is aware of the catastrophic events it’s easier to face them.

Neste contexto, os impactos sobre o os espaços urbanizados se tornaram inevitáveis, pois a degradação dos componentes naturais e as sucessivas interferências antrópicas nestas áreas condicionaram mecanismos propícios às alterações ambientais, as quais têm se apresentado de formal mais nítida e comprometedora, por ser a cidade o lócus das atividades humanas. Entre os vários fenômenos catastróficos que se apresentam as cidades, as inundações merecem destaque, por causarem sérios danos e prejuízos aos indivíduos, principalmente os assentados em área susceptíveis a tais ocorrências. Nesta pesquisa, configura-se como objetivo principal analisar a influência dos elementos naturais, dos aspectos meteorológicos (pluviosidade) e antrópicos como variáveis potenciais a ocorrência de inundações em Cáceres-MT durante a série histórica de 1971 a 2010; bem como, classificar as áreas com baixa, média e alta susceptibilidade; analisar a percepção dos moradores que as ocupam, confrontando com os registros oficiais a cronologia desses episódios, seus impactos e as medidas mitigadoras para a problemática em questão. Assim, adotaram-se como métodos de abordagem/interpretação a Análise Rítmica, através do canal de percepção Impacto Meteórico (Sistema Hidrodinâmico) e a Fenomenologia a qual descreve os fenômenos da experiência e evidencia a relação homem-ambiente. Para sistematizar o ritmo pluviométrico da região e os principais episódios de inundações ocorridos em Cáceres-MT, fez-se necessário compreender a dinâmica climática do estado de Mato Grosso, caracterizada pela atuação das Massas Equatorial Continental, Tropical Continental e Polar Antártica. A partir desse entendimento, organizou-se em tabelas e gráficos os dados pluviométricos, disponibilizados pela Estação Meteorológica de Cáceres-MT, os quais permitiram caracterizar o ritmo de chuva na região em escala anual, decenal, mensal e as máximas pluviométricas em 24 horas. A partir destas análises, determinou-se que a região de Cáceres-MT enfrenta forte variabilidade de chuvas, cujos períodos chuvosos contrastam com períodos de severas estiagens. Para arguir a percepção dos indivíduos que residem em áreas consideradas susceptíveis às inundações em Cáceres-MT, empregou-se na coleta de dados a técnica metodológica Snowball ou Bola de Neve, esta técnica permitiu que os participantes iniciais indicassem outros participantes, que indicaram outros e assim sucessivamente, isso possibilitou a utilização de cadeias de referencias, uma espécie de rede entre os entrevistados. Nesta etapa da pesquisa, foram inquiridos 154 entrevistados, dos quais 43,5% são do gênero masculino e 56,5 do feminino, com este universo tratamos questões relativas às inundações em Cáceres-MT. Diante dos assuntos tratados, percebeu-se que as experiências vividas e adquiridas a partir do lugar, onde os sujeitos tecem a trama das relações com o meio, se apresentam com grande estima ao pesquisador, pois esta forma de conhecer se inscreve a complementar, através da subjetividade, os dados instrumentais e permitir a sistematização do conhecimento. Nesta pesquisa, elencou-se como possíveis ações para os problemas de inundações em Cáceres-MT, a adoção de políticas públicas que garantam o direito a cidade a qualquer indivíduo, assentando-o em áreas propícias as edificações humanas e de projetos que contemplem os aspectos físicos e hidráulicos da área de estudo, pois a mesma se encontra edificada em espaços periodicamente alagáveis do Pantanal Matogrossense. Entende-se também, que vias de sensibilização da população faz-se necessário, uma vez que, prepará-la e orientá-la é uma das soluções mais eficazes, pois medidas desta natureza diminuem a vulnerabilidade dos grupos e sociedades diante dos eventos naturais. Nesta diretriz, torna-se necessário o desenvolvimento de ações voltadas a Educação Ambiental, que contemple as questões socioeconômicas e ambientais, viabilizando ações educativas interligadas a um conjunto de saberes, atitudes e sensibilidade ambiental.
